CATERINA VENTIMIGLIA

Imprese collegate e joint ventures

Abstract

The evolution and functioning of economic and financial markets have influenced the development of various forms of aggregation and entrepreneurial collaboration, aimed at offering goods and services petitive and to face the rules of competition in the comune. In particular, in the discipline of public contracts, the phenomenon of collaboration and the legal flexibility that distinguishes it is peculiar relief: over time, even European law has marked - in national laws - the introduction of disciplines aimed at regulating some forms of collaboration. In this context, moreover, new boundaries related to the scope of application of the principles and the discipline of the entrustments public minds. The joint venture and the associated company are progressive forms more widespread than temporary collaboration, which may affect on the aggregation profile also on the demand side e of the offer in public contracts and, at present, in positive law, it is a partial definition of their content can be found. The analysis deepens the discipline contained in the Code of public contracts.
